What does email verification actually catch?
You’ll catch invalid addresses, catch-all domains, disposable emails, and generic role accounts—each of which hurts deliverability, inflates bounces, and wastes your send capacity. These aren’t just theoretical risks. They’re directly tied to sender reputation, inbox placement, and long-term engagement. Let’s break down what real validation identifies and why it matters.
Specific red flags email verification detects
- Invalid syntax or non-existent domains — emails with typos, malformed formats (like
[email protected]), or domains that don’t resolve. These fail SMTP checks immediately and trigger bounces. - Catch-all domains — domains that accept any email address regardless of validity (e.g.,
[email protected]where the user doesn’t exist). These inflate your list with fake successes and hurt sender reputation over time. - Disposable email domains — short-lived, throwaway emails from services like Mailinator or TempMail, which are used for signups and abandoned after one use. You’re sending to people who never intend to engage.
- Role-based addresses — addresses like
sales@,info@, oradmin@commonly used for outreach. These rarely open or reply, skew engagement metrics, and can be flagged by ISPs as low-quality.
Why these matter post-verification
Many platforms allow you to send to catch-all or disposable domains without a check. But every message to them counts as a “send.” Over time, this harms your sender reputation — especially with ISPs like Gmail and Outlook that track hard bounces, non-engagement, and delivery patterns.

How to verify domains and addresses in bulk
You can verify hundreds or thousands of email addresses at once using Email List Validation. Upload your list, and it checks syntax, domain existence, MX records, and mailbox responsiveness in minutes. You’ll get clear verdicts—valid, invalid, catch-all, or risky—so you can remove dead or risky addresses before sending.
- Upload your email list to Email List Validation. The tool accepts CSV, Excel, or plain text. No formatting tricks needed—just drop it in.
- It checks syntax and domain validity. A malformed email like “user@domain” fails fast. The tool verifies the domain exists and has a valid DNS setup, including MX records. This catches typos like “gmail.com” vs. “gmal.com” before they waste sends.
- It probes mail server responsiveness. For live domains, it connects to the mail server to confirm if an inbox exists. This separates real users from placeholder addresses. A non-responsive server may mean the address is invalid, or it could be a catch-all—a sign of potential spam risk.
- It returns precise verdicts. You’ll see which addresses are valid (ready to send), invalid (syntax or domain issue), catch-all (accepts all emails), or risky (known to have high bounce or spam rates). This transparency helps you decide what to keep.
- Filter and clean before sending. Remove invalid and risky addresses. Keep only valid ones. This improves deliverability, protects sender reputation, and reduces bounce rates. Most ESPs penalize high bounce rates.

Why test across multiple providers
Each email provider uses unique spam filters and scoring systems. Gmail’s systems differ from Outlook’s, which in turn differ from Yahoo’s. Sending the same message to all three can yield different results. Testing across providers gives you a real-world picture of your deliverability health.
Without inbox placement testing, you're guessing. A message that lands in a spam folder on one platform might slip into the inbox on another. You won’t know unless you test. And if you don’t test, you won’t catch the issues that erode sender reputation over time.
What inbox placement reports reveal
Your inbox placement report shows where your email landed for a sample of real inboxes across providers. It doesn’t just say “delivered”—it says whether the email reached the inbox, the spam folder, or was blocked entirely. That’s the difference between being seen and being ignored.
These reports surface red flags early. For example, a sudden spike in spam placement might indicate a content issue—like too many promotional words, excessive links, or mismatched subject lines. Others point to authentication faults: missing or misconfigured SPF, DKIM, or DMARC records.
Use the results to adjust send frequency, content tone, and sender authentication. If you're triggering spam filters, tone down clickbait language. If delivery drops, verify your DKIM signatures are properly configured. You can also simulate sending to a real list through tools like inbox placement testing to see how your campaign fares in a live environment.
Major email providers document their filtering behavior. Google’s Postmaster Tools and Microsoft’s Reputation Score offer insight into delivery challenges. Use this data to align your practices with platform expectations.

Why catch-all domains hurt deliverability and subscriber value
You can’t track engagement from catch-all domains because they accept any email address, meaning your messages may reach real users or spam traps. These domains inflate list size without real subscribers, trigger ISPs’ spam filters, and hurt sender reputation. The result? Low inbox placement and wasted sends—even if your content is relevant.
How catch-all domains undermine email performance
- They accept any email address, so you can't verify if a recipient actually uses the inbox—making open and click tracking meaningless.
- They inflate list size with non-engaged or non-existent accounts, which harms engagement rate benchmarks and skews delivery metrics.
- ISPs like Gmail and Yahoo detect high volumes of mail to catch-all domains as a sign of poor list hygiene, increasing the chance your sender domain gets flagged.
- Even if you use proper authentication (SPF, DKIM, DMARC), catch-all domains can still lead to hard bounces or greylisting, degrading your sender reputation over time.
- You’re at risk of being added to blocklists like Spamhaus Spamhaus, especially if your sender reputation is low and the volume of invalid mail rises.

How disposable domains degrade list quality and sender reputation
Disposable email domains hurt your list quality and hurt your sender reputation. They're often used for temporary sign-ups with no long-term intent, leading to high bounce rates when the email expires. Providers flag these domains as risky, which can trigger spam filters and reduce inbox placement.
Disposable domains signal low engagement
You’re not building relationships with disposable emails — you’re adding noise. These domains are created solely for short-term use, often to bypass sign-up forms without intention to engage. Once the confirmation link expires, the account is dead, and any future emails bounce. That’s a direct hit to your deliverability score.
Mailbox providers track engagement. When 10% of your messages bounce due to expired disposable addresses, senders start getting throttled. It’s not just about hard bounces — repeated soft bounces from inactive domains erode sender reputation over time. ISPs like Gmail and Outlook monitor these patterns to protect users from spam.
Spam activity correlates with disposable domains
Disposable email services are commonly used to create multiple accounts for spam, phishing, or fake reviews. Because of that, inbox providers treat domains from services like Mailinator, 10minutemail, and GuerillaMail as high risk. Even if your message is legitimate, a recipient’s inbox filters may still block it if it comes from a domain with a poor history.
According to Spamhaus, domain-based spam sources often cluster around disposable email providers. While not all users on these domains are malicious, the risk profile is high enough that filters apply stricter checks. In practice, this means your messages are more likely to land in spam or be deprioritized, even if they’re perfectly clean.

What role accounts do to your email performance
Role-based addresses like info@, support@, or sales@ rarely engage, generate bounces that hurt your sender reputation, and inflate your open rates with inactive recipients—making your analytics misleading and your segmentation less effective. You’re not just sending to people who don’t exist; you’re sending to ones who won’t respond, and that’s costing you deliverability.
Why role accounts mislead your metrics
When you send to a role account, the email often arrives, even if the inbox is never checked. That counts as a "delivered" message in your ESP’s reporting, inflating your open and delivery rates. But since there’s no actual engagement, your engagement-based algorithms treat those as false positives.
High volumes of unengaged sends—even if technically delivered—signal to inbox providers that your content isn't valuable. This weakens your sender reputation over time. According to Return Path’s deliverability research, poor engagement patterns are a leading factor in inbox placement drops, even if your bounce rate stays low.
Let’s be clear: an open from a role address is not an open. It’s a noise signal. Over time, it dilutes your segmentation, makes A/B tests unreliable, and can trigger filters that prioritize real user engagement over passive deliveries.
Bounces and sender reputation: a hidden cost
Even the most compliant mailing practices don’t stop role accounts from causing trouble. If the domain exists but the mailbox isn't configured to accept mail (like an unmonitored info@), it’ll return a hard bounce. Those hard bounces show up in your sender score history and are a red flag to mailbox providers.
Spamhaus and other blocklisting services track bounce patterns. A consistent stream of bounces—even from role addresses—can lead to temporary or long-term reputation damage, especially if your list includes many of them. You won’t see them in real-time engagement reports, but they hurt your chances of hitting the inbox.
